Output c993efd0bc40d9218820bb12f039bd0abaf2520518df16e2d8b68b166cb2a7f5:7

value
742164741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4be1b159027ad8c7a13861b399f0e9c951afc624 OP_EQUAL
address
MEpPHE3MnD4zLPkjDWXuurZt39HfUFuPTz
transaction
c993efd0bc40d9218820bb12f039bd0abaf2520518df16e2d8b68b166cb2a7f5
spent
true